Heinz Schuster-Šewc (
Sorbian ''Hinc Šewc''; 8 February, 1927 in Purschwitz – 10 February, 2021 in Leipzig) was a German Sorbian
Slavicist

and university professor.
After studying Slavic studies, he did his PhD and
habilitation

. From 1964, he was professor for Sorbian Studies and Slavic linguistics as well as director of the Instituts für Sorabistik at
Leipzig University

.
He was awarded an honorary doctorate by the
Jagiellonian University

. Since 1988, he has been a member of the
Saxon Academy of Sciences. He was also a member of the
Polish Academy of Arts and Sciences in
Kraków

.
Publications
*Vergleichende historische Lautlehre der Sprache des Albin Moller, Berlin,
Akademie-Verlag, 1958.
*Bibliographie der sorbischen Sprachwissenschaft, Bautzen, Domowina-Verlag, 1966.
*Sorbische Sprachdenkmäler 16. bis 18. Jahrhundert, Bautzen, Domowina-Verlag, 1967.
*Gramatika hornjoserbskeje rěče: Zwjazk. 1: Fonologija, fonetika, morfologija, Budyšin, Nakładnistwo Domowina, 1968 and 1984 (2. vyd.).
*Gramatika hornjoserbskeje rěče: Zwjazk. 2: Syntaksa, Budyšin, Nakładnistwo Domowina, 1976.
*Historisch-etymologisches Wörterbuch der ober- und niedersorbischen Sprache, Bautzen, Domowina-Verlag, 1978–1996. Bd. 1–5.
*Das Sorbische und der Stand seiner Erforschung, Berlin,
Akademie-Verlag, 1991.
*Das Sorbische im slawischen Kontext, Domowina-Verlag, 2000.
*Die ältesten Drucke des Obersorbischen, Bautzen, Domowina-Verlag, 2001.
